Banana Walnut Panckaes

  • 2 c white whole wheat flour
  • 1 T baking powder
  • 1 t cinnamon
  • 1/4 c brown sugar
  • pinch salt
  • 2 c soymilk
  • 1 T vinegar
  • 1/3 c olive oil
  • 1 t vanilla
  • 1 large banana, mashed
  • 1/2 c walnuts

Method:

  1. Mix dry ingredients together in a large bowl
  2. Mix wet ingredients together along with the walnuts and add to the dry
  3. Cook in a cast iron skillet or griddle over medium heat for around 3 minutes a side
